Before diving into the specific restaurants and eateries, it’s helpful to understand the layout of food locations within the airport. OMA offers dining choices in two main areas: pre-security and post-security.

Pre-Security vs. Post-Security

* **Pre-Security:** These options are available to everyone, regardless of whether they’re flying or simply visiting the airport. This is a convenient choice for those picking up or dropping off passengers, or for travelers who want a quick bite before checking in. However, keep in mind that you’ll need to go through security to access your gate after eating here.

* **Post-Security:** Once you’ve passed through security, you’ll find a selection of restaurants and food vendors located closer to the gates. This is where you’ll be able to grab a meal or snack just before your flight. This area usually has a more relaxed atmosphere, as passengers can eat while they wait for their flight to board.

A Classic Start: Dunkin’ Donuts

A familiar name for many travelers, Dunkin’ Donuts is a reliable choice for a quick breakfast or a mid-day pick-me-up. This location offers an array of donuts, muffins, bagels, breakfast sandwiches, and coffee drinks. The atmosphere is bustling, perfect for a quick stop and to get on with your day.

Dunkin’ Donuts at Omaha Airport has a well-known menu. Whether you’re in the mood for a classic glazed donut, a chocolate frosted, or something with a bit more flair like a Boston cream or a jelly filled, Dunkin’s always offers them. Their coffee, available hot or iced, offers the perfect fuel to face the rigors of traveling, and the espresso drinks are just as good. The breakfast sandwiches, like the classic egg and cheese or those with sausage and bacon, are perfect for a filling meal.

The prices at Dunkin’ Donuts are generally affordable, making it a great option for travelers on a budget. The quick service is another positive attribute.

A Sweet and Savory Treat: Auntie Anne’s

For those seeking something a bit more indulgent, Auntie Anne’s is a popular choice. Specializing in freshly baked soft pretzels, Auntie Anne’s is a classic choice.

The menu is centered on pretzels. Customers are able to find both sweet and savory options. The original pretzel is a must-try, alongside variations such as cinnamon sugar, almond, and pretzel bites. Auntie Anne’s also provides refreshing beverages to complement the pretzels.

The price range at Auntie Anne’s is generally reasonable, which makes it perfect for a quick, inexpensive snack or treat. This is a quick and easy option before or after security.

Caffeine and Quick Bites: Starbucks

A reliable choice, Starbucks is a go-to destination for many travelers. It is a convenient spot for coffee lovers and anyone looking for a quick bite or a refreshing drink.

The menu is centered on an assortment of coffees, teas, and other specialty drinks. Travelers can find their daily dose of caffeine through coffee drinks, like lattes, cappuccinos, and frappes. Starbucks also offers pastries, sandwiches, and other grab-and-go snacks. The menu is usually tailored to meet individual dietary preferences with plant based alternatives.

Starbucks has a range of prices, with options to suit most budgets. The atmosphere is usually friendly and functional, making it a perfect spot to work while waiting for a flight.
